Diablo 4 Environmental Art Supervisor Resigns

Eric Wiley, the environment art supervisor of the Diablo 4 team, announced his resignation. He joined the team in March 2018, more than six years ago.

In a resignation statement published on LinkedIn, Eric Wiley said: "Today is my last day at Blizzard. I am honored to have worked with some of the most talented people in the industry for nearly 6 and a half years. Thank you to everyone on the Diablo team who has been a part of my journey, I am very grateful to you! Contributing to Diablo 4 has been the highlight of my career so far. I wish you all the best and can't wait to see what you will do next!"
